For this cause, I rejoice that our Ministry is about to again Webcast the From Slavery To Victory: One Man’s Journey Radio Special on the occasion of the thirty year anniversary of its premiere on a Dallas, Texas radio station during Black History Month 1993.6 With thanks to God, I was used of Him to write, produce and speak in this docu-drama in similitude to Ezekiel, the model for my ministry (Ezekiel 11:24-12:16).7
The following year the radio special won an award and became the flagship program launching The From Slavery To Victory Education Project conducted by Open Door Communication Ministries, Inc. on Juneteenth. In its original form, the program was distributed by compact disc and heard on radio stations around the nation.
